Types of Carpet Cleaning Methods
There are several methods of carpet cleaning, each with its own advantages and disadvantages. Here are some of the most commonly used techniques:
Steam Cleaning (Hot Water Extraction)
Steam cleaning is one of the most effective methods for deep cleaning carpets. This process involves injecting hot water combined with a cleaning solution into the carpet fibers, loosening dirt and stains. A powerful vacuum then extracts the water along with the dirt. It is advisable to steam clean your carpets every 12 to 18 months for the best results.
Dry Cleaning Dry cleaning is a low-moisture method that uses specialized cleaning products. This technique is particularly suitable for delicate fabrics that could be harmed by excessive water. The process usually involves applying a dry cleaning compound to the carpet and using a machine to agitate the fibers.
Shampooing Shampooing is an older method that involves applying a foamy cleaning solution to the carpet. The solution is then scrubbed into the fibers and extracted with a vacuum. While this method can be effective, it often leaves behind residue that can attract dirt.
Bonnet Cleaning Bonnet cleaning is a surface cleaning method that is often used in commercial settings. This method involves using a rotary machine with a cleaning pad soaked in a cleaning solution to clean only the top layer of the carpet.
DIY Carpet Cleaning Tips
If you choose to tackle carpet cleaning on your own, here are some helpful tips to guide you:
Vacuum Regularly
Regular vacuuming is crucial in preventing dirt from accumulating in your carpets. Try to vacuum at least once a week, and increase the frequency in high-traffic areas.
Spot Clean Stains Immediately Dealing with spills and stains right away can help prevent them from becoming permanent. Use a clean cloth to blot the area and a mild cleaning solution to treat the stain.
Use Baking Soda for Odors Baking soda serves as a fantastic natural deodorizer. Sprinkle it on the carpet, let it sit for a few hours, and then vacuum it up to help eliminate odors.
